What is common between a virus, worm, and Trojan and which can spread to other computers?
Viruses, worms and Trojan Horses are all malicious programs that can cause damage to your computer. A virus cannot be spread without a human action, (such as running an infected program) to keep it going. Because a virus is spread by human action people will unknowingly continue the spread of a computer virus by sharing infecting files or sending emails with viruses as attachments in the email. A worm can replicate and transmit without human action. Unlike viruses and worms, Trojans do not reproduce by infecting other files nor do they self-replicate.
